T006 returning to the Waukesha Sub main after working the industrial park |
Description: |
This spur was constructed in 2004 to serve Cargill and United Ethanol. In all my years railfanning, I'd never seen a train down here before. Surprisingly, the work is being done by T006 (the Madison-Janesville train) rather than T003 or T004, which pass by here as part of their regular route to/from Horicon via Waukesha. |

Clean car, dirty mind |
Description: |
The reporting marks are a slight eyebrow-raiser. Badger State Ethanol was built in Monroe at the start of the 2000s ethanol boom (when ethanol was supposed to be the savior that would end our dependence on fossil fuels), and long strings of these cars for the inbound corn and tank cars for the outbound product were all over the WSOR system. It didn't quite work out that way, and it's been quite a few years since I last saw one of these cars. However, Badger State was perhaps single-handedly responsible for ensuring continued rail service to Monroe, as the high volume of traffic it generated in the early years spurred improvements to the previously moribund line. |

WAMX 4172 |
Description: |
Formerly WSOR 4003, one of the original group of six ex-CRIP SD40-2s put into WSOR service (4001-06, re# WAMX 4170-4175). The red and gray paint applied at Horicon in the early 2000s has held up well, considering. |

Title: |
Backlit, but it's uncommon to see red and gray on this set of rails |
Description: |
T006 shoves their CP interchange cars into position so CP's local can grab them without coming into the yard (Must not be any cars being handed off the other way). Bridge in the background is WSOR's "mainline" to Chicago via Fox Lake and Rondout, IL. |
